VB如何实现两个窗体的互相调用

问题描述

VB.NET要实现如下功能:1、form1和form2均有一个按钮2、form1中点击按钮,form2显示,form1隐藏3、form2中点击按钮,form1显示,form2隐藏请问如何实现?非常感谢!!!

解决方案

解决方案二:
PublicClassForm1PrivateSubButton1_Click(ByValsenderAsSystem.Object,ByValeAsSystem.EventArgs)HandlesButton1.ClickForm2.Visible=TrueMe.Visible=FalseEndSubEndClassPublicClassForm2PrivateSubButton1_Click(ByValsenderAsSystem.Object,ByValeAsSystem.EventArgs)HandlesButton1.ClickForm1.Visible=TrueMe.Visible=FalseEndSubEndClass
解决方案三:
PublicClassForm1PrivateSubButton1_Click(ByValsenderAsSystem.Object,ByValeAsSystem.EventArgs)HandlesButton1.ClickForm2.Show()Me.Hide()EndSubEndClassPublicClassForm2PrivateSubButton1_Click(ByValsenderAsSystem.Object,ByValeAsSystem.EventArgs)HandlesButton1.ClickForm1.Show()Me.Hide()EndSubEndClass

解决方案四:
设VISIBLE也一样的

时间: 2024-09-19 09:10:46

VB如何实现两个窗体的互相调用的相关文章

两个窗体之间变量调用问题

问题描述 大家好,我有如下的问题需要解决:Form1中有一个全局变量double[]A=newdouble[5];我现在需要在Form1中通过点击某一个Button按钮,弹出Form2,用户在form2中的5个文本框中输入信息,输入完全后返回Form2,并且将这五个文本框的内容分别赋值到变量A中,怎么实现两个窗体间的变量的调用?Form2实例化后,如何关闭form2?我是在Form2中写:this.close();但重新再调出Form2时会出现"无法访问已释放在对象".谢谢大家!!!!

走近VB.Net(十一) 随心所欲窗体外观(skin精彩源码)

走近VB.Net(十一) 随心所欲窗体外观(skin精彩源码) 前几天因为应付约稿,答应的这个源码推迟了几天,今天熬夜把他写出来,请见谅.另外我想说一些题外话,前时我曾在文章中说过,说VB.Net的面向对象抄袭java,delphi没有实际根据(你总不能把面象对象理解成linux核心一样的源码技术,他主要还是一种指导思想),这句话本身就有了逻辑性的错误,请问java与delphi是谁抄谁呢?答案只能是SmallTalk的面向对象更早(见王国荣的文章). VC的面向对象大家闭口不提,然而我个人认为

vb.net向父窗体传值-在vb.net中,子窗体如何向父窗体传值

问题描述 在vb.net中,子窗体如何向父窗体传值 多个窗体的变量对应的是多个SQL的视图(每个窗体变量数不同),当主窗体打开后OPC连接,打开子窗体(只能打开一个窗体),子窗体中_Load下读取的SQL视图变量名并读入一数组a(n)(全局变量)中,子窗体打开后,主窗体将a(n)读入b(n),并依据这些变量名寻找对应WINCC中的值.可是我的主窗体中应把判定子窗体是否打开的脚本写在什么事件下好呢,同时,我的OPC连接是不是也不能写在Form_Load下了,求高手指点. 解决方案 [VB.NET]

Javascript showModalDialog两个窗体之间传值_javascript技巧

Javascript 两个窗体之间传值实现代码javascript中还有一个函数window.showModalDialog也可以打开一个新窗体,不过他打开的是一个模态窗口,那么如何在父窗体和子窗体之间传值呢?我们先看该函数的定义:vReturnValue = window.showModalDialog(sURL [, vArguments] [,sFeatures]) 参数说明: sURL--必选参数,类型:字符串.用来指定对话框要显示的文档的URL. vArguments--可选参数,类型

窗体属性-C#VS2010两个窗体修改一个窗体的Name属性另一个窗体Name属性也会修改,请问怎么调过来

问题描述 C#VS2010两个窗体修改一个窗体的Name属性另一个窗体Name属性也会修改,请问怎么调过来 C#VS2010两个窗体修改一个窗体的Name属性另一个窗体Name属性也会修改,请问怎么调过来 解决方案 两个独立的窗体?如果是,不应该会出现你所说的现象啊! 且,你是修改属性,也就是说在开发期.而不是运行期.你是不是同时选中了两个窗体啊. 解决方案二: 怎么会有同名的窗体? 解决方案三: 单从描述无法判断,请把你的代码贴上来 解决方案四: 两个独立窗体,修改一个窗体属性,另一个是不会修

在做c# winform 主窗体开了两个窗体Form,希望两个窗体的定时器同步进行

问题描述 在做c# winform 主窗体开了两个窗体Form,希望两个窗体的定时器同步进行 在做c# winform 主窗体开了两个窗体Form(窗体里面有个定时器Forms.timer),希望两个窗体的定时器同时进行,可是执行的时候第二个执行完成,第一个才开始执行,没有两个一起执行的效果,如何解决,c#的三个线程我都试过,不好用,谁有好的解决方法?求大神 主窗体button1按钮,开了两个相同的form2 private void button1_Click(object sender, E

关于java问题-同包内有两个窗体类,如何通过一个窗体的按钮事件进入另一个窗体?

问题描述 同包内有两个窗体类,如何通过一个窗体的按钮事件进入另一个窗体? 就是做一个登录窗口和主窗口,确认用户名和密码点击登录能跳转到那个主窗口-同时关闭登录窗口-该怎么做呢??菜鸟求指点 解决方案 如何从一个窗体拖拽一个按钮到另一个窗体 解决方案二: ---biu~biu~biu~~~ 解决方案三: 首先在你的登录窗体应该会有一个登录按钮, 双击登录按钮即可进入单击事件,在单击事件中创建一个主窗体的对象 比如:你的主窗体的窗体名叫FrmMain FrmMain frm=new FrmMain(

netbean6.8开始建立项目时的两个窗体,必须删掉吗?

问题描述 我是菜鸟,我建立一个新的项目后出现两个窗体,请问大虾,这两个窗体,有必要删掉吗? 解决方案 解决方案二:我用的是netbean6.8版本

两个窗体传参的问题

问题描述 有两个窗体主窗体A和子窗体B我在窗体B中添加了对主窗体类型变量,并在实例化窗体B时,对B窗体中的主窗体类型变量进行赋值,代码大概如下:publicclassA:Window{inti;CollectionViewSourcecvs_Menulist;A(){this.InitializeComponent();i=0;cvs_Menulist=//实例化代码省略}privatecvs_Menulist(objectsender,FilterEventArgse){//省略}public